Amazing, It Couldnt be Made any Better, Even now in 2006 this is still the Best Nascar Game ever made and its 3 years...

User Rating: 10 | NASCAR Racing 2003 Season PC
3 years Old.
This game is nothing... But Perfect Nothing can be done to improve this game You can have 43 humans online or 20 humans and 23 computer
I Hope a 2007 COT mod comes out for this game

It sucked EA signed the thing with NASCAR - Also if you dont have a wheel or dont plan on buying one than dont get this game its near impossible to be good with the keyboard......Also Play the CTS mod with the actual Body Models and templates instead of just the generic one EA has

I could make a better racing game myself than the ones from EA